What is Sfeeha?

Sfeeha, also known as Lahm bi Ajeen, is a beloved Middle Eastern dish that originated in the Levant, especially Lebanon, Syria, and Palestine. It’s a small, open-faced pastry topped with a flavorful mixture of minced meat—usually lamb or beef—combined with onions, tomatoes, parsley, and aromatic spices like cinnamon, allspice, and black pepper. Many recipes also add pomegranate molasses for a subtle tang.

The dough for Sfeeha is soft yet sturdy, made from simple ingredients such as flour, yeast, water, and olive oil. Once topped with the spiced meat mixture, it’s baked until the crust turns golden and the filling is tender and fragrant.

Sfeeha is incredibly versatile. In Lebanon, it’s enjoyed as a quick street food snack, part of a traditional mezze spread, or a hearty breakfast alongside tea or labneh. Regional variations exist—like the famous Ba’albek Sfeeha, known for its spicier filling and smaller size.

What makes Sfeeha special is its perfect harmony of texture and taste: the chewiness of the dough, the juiciness of the meat, and the richness of spices. Whether eaten fresh from a bakery or homemade, Sfeeha is a timeless comfort food that reflects the warmth and tradition of Middle Eastern hospitality.
